* $DOC$
|
|
* $FUNCNAME$
|
|
* FT_SAVEATT()
|
|
* $CATEGORY$
|
|
* Video
|
|
* $ONELINER$
|
|
* Save the attribute bytes of a specified screen region.
|
|
* $SYNTAX$
|
|
* FT_SAVEATT( <nTop>, <nLeft>, <nBottom>, <nRight> ) -> cAttributes
|
|
* $ARGUMENTS$
|
|
* <nTop>, <nLeft>, <nBottom>, and <nRight> define the screen region.
|
|
* $RETURNS$
|
|
* A character string containing the screen attribute bytes for the
|
|
* specified region. If the memory to store the return value could
|
|
* not be allocated, the function returns NIL.
|
|
* $DESCRIPTION$
|
|
* This function is similar to Clipper's SaveScreen(), except that it only
|
|
* saves the attribute bytes. This is useful if you want to change the
|
|
* screen color without affecting the text.
|
|
*
|
|
* *** INTERNALS ALERT ***
|
|
*
|
|
* This function calls the Clipper internal __gtMaxCol to obtain the
|
|
* maximum column value for the current video mode. If you're too gutless
|
|
* to use internals, then this function isn't for you.
|
|
* $EXAMPLES$
|
|
* // Save attributes of row 4
|
|
* cBuffer := FT_SAVEATT( 4, 0, 4, maxcol())
|
|
*
|
|
* // Save attributes from middle of screen
|
|
* cBuffer := FT_SAVEATT(10,20,14,59)
|
|
* $SEEALSO$
|
|
* FT_RESTATT()
|
|
* $END$
|
|
*
|
|
*/

#include "hbapi.h"
|
|
#include "hbapigt.h"
|
|
|
|
/* This is the New one Rewriten in C */
|
|
|
|
HB_FUNC( FT_SAVEATT )
|
|
{
|
|
|
|
USHORT uiTop = hb_parni( 1 ); /* Defaults to zero on bad type */
|
|
USHORT uiLeft = hb_parni( 2 ); /* Defaults to zero on bad type */
|
|
USHORT uiBottom = ISNUM( 3 ) ? hb_parni( 3 ) : hb_gtMaxRow();
|
|
USHORT uiRight = ISNUM( 4 ) ? hb_parni( 4 ) : hb_gtMaxCol();
|
|
|
|
USHORT uiSize;
|
|
USHORT uiFor;
|
|
char * pBuffer;
|
|
char * pAttrib;
|
|
|
|
hb_gtRectSize( uiTop, uiLeft, uiBottom, uiRight, &uiSize );
|
|
pBuffer = ( char * ) hb_xgrab( uiSize + 1 );
|
|
pAttrib = ( char * ) hb_xgrab( ( uiSize / 2 ) + 1 );
|
|
|
|
hb_gtSave( uiTop, uiLeft, uiBottom, uiRight, pBuffer );
|
|
|
|
for( uiFor = 1; uiFor < uiSize; uiFor += 2 )
|
|
*(pAttrib + ((uiFor - 1) / 2)) = *(pBuffer + uiFor);
|
|
|
|
hb_xfree( pBuffer );
|
|
|
|
hb_retclen_buffer( pAttrib, ( uiSize / 2 ) );
|
|
}

* $DOC$
|
|
* $FUNCNAME$
|
|
* FT_RESTATT()
|
|
* $CATEGORY$
|
|
* Video
|
|
* $ONELINER$
|
|
* Restore the attribute bytes of a specified screen region.
|
|
* $SYNTAX$
|
|
* FT_RESTATT( <nTop>, <nLeft>, <nBottom>, <nRight>, <cAttributes> ) -> NIL
|
|
* $ARGUMENTS$
|
|
* <nTop>, <nLeft>, <nBottom>, and <nRight> define the screen region.
|
|
* <cAttributes> is a character string containing the attribute bytes
|
|
* for the screen region. This will most often be a string
|
|
* previously returned by FT_SAVEATT(), but any character
|
|
* string may be used (provided it is of the proper size).
|
|
* $RETURNS$
|
|
* NIL
|
|
* $DESCRIPTION$
|
|
* This function is similar to Clipper's RestScreen(), except that it only
|
|
* restores the attribute bytes. This is useful if you want to change the
|
|
* screen color without affecting the text.
|
|
*
|
|
* *** INTERNALS ALERT ***
|
|
*
|
|
* This function calls the Clipper internals __gtSave and __gtRest to
|
|
* manipulate the the screen image. If you're too gutless to use
|
|
* internals, then this function isn't for you.
|
|
* $EXAMPLES$
|
|
* // Restore attributes of row 4
|
|
* FT_RESTATT( 4, 0, 4, maxcol(), cBuffer)
|
|
*
|
|
* // Restore attributes to middle of screen
|
|
* FT_RESTATT(10,20,14,59,cBuffer)
|
|
* $SEEALSO$
|
|
* FT_SAVEATT()
|
|
* $END$
|
|
*
|
|
*/

/* This is the New one Rewriten in C */
|
|
|
|
HB_FUNC( FT_RESTATT )
|
|
{
|
|
|
|
if( ISCHAR( 5 ) )
|
|
{
|
|
USHORT uiTop = hb_parni( 1 ); /* Defaults to zero on bad type */
|
|
USHORT uiLeft = hb_parni( 2 ); /* Defaults to zero on bad type */
|
|
USHORT uiBottom = ISNUM( 3 ) ? hb_parni( 3 ) : hb_gtMaxRow();
|
|
USHORT uiRight = ISNUM( 4 ) ? hb_parni( 4 ) : hb_gtMaxCol();
|
|
|
|
USHORT uiSize;
|
|
USHORT uiFor;
|
|
char * pBuffer;
|
|
char * pAttrib;
|
|
|
|
hb_gtRectSize( uiTop, uiLeft, uiBottom, uiRight, &uiSize );
|
|
pBuffer = ( char * ) hb_xgrab( uiSize + 1 );
|
|
|
|
hb_gtSave( uiTop, uiLeft, uiBottom, uiRight, pBuffer );
|
|
|
|
pAttrib = hb_parc( 5 );
|
|
|
|
for( uiFor = 1; uiFor < uiSize; uiFor += 2 )
|
|
*(pBuffer + uiFor) = *(pAttrib + ((uiFor - 1) / 2));
|
|
|
|
hb_gtRest( uiTop, uiLeft, uiBottom, uiRight, pBuffer );
|
|
|
|
hb_xfree( pBuffer );
|
|
|
|
}
|
|
}
